  •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io Census Data
  • The total number of people in Cuyahoga Falls is 48,294. Of those, 22,866 are Male (47.35 %) and 25,428 are Female (52.65 %).

    In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io 38.0 is the median age.

    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io population is broken down (as a percentage) by age as follows:

    Under Age of 5: 6.50 %
    Ages 5 to 9: 6.25 %
    Ages 10 to 14: 6.10 %
    Ages 15 to 19: 5.50 %
    Ages 20 to 24: 5.75 %
    Ages 25 to 34: 15.94 %
    Ages 35 to 44: 16.05 %
    Ages 45 to 54: 13.27 %
    Ages 55 to 59: 4.55 %
    Ages 60 to 64: 3.79 %
    Ages 65 to 74: 8.25 %
    Ages 75 to 84: 6.37 %
    Over the age of 85: 1.69 %

    Analysis of Education/Enrollment in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io:
    A total of 11,446 people over the age of three are enrolled in school in Cuyahoga Falls.
    Of the total enrolled in Cuyahoga Falls:
    961 children in Cuyahoga Falls are enrolled in Nursery School.
    695 children are attending Kindergarten in Cuyahoga Falls.
    4,844 children in Cuyahoga Falls attend Primary School
    2,260 young people in Cuyahoga Falls attend Secondary School.
    2,686 people are enrolled in college in Cuyahoga Falls.
    11,139 people have a High School diploma (or equivalent).
    9,045 people have attended some college (without a degree).
    1,831 people in Cuyahoga Falls have an Associates Degree.
    6,150 people in Cuyahoga Falls have a Bachelors Degree.
    2,716 people in Cuyahoga Falls have a Graduate Degree.

    Cuyahoga Falls Statistical Data
    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io Total Area covers 23.33 Square Miles.
    Total Water Area is 0.06 Square Miles.
    Total Land Area is 23.27 Square Miles.
    In Cuyahoga Falls, OH. pop. density is 2,075.49 persons/square mile.
    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io is located in the Eastern (GMT -5) Time Zone.
    The elevation in Cuyahoga Falls is 989 Ft.

    Economic Data for Cuyahoga Falls, OH.

    Family Income Data for Cuyahoga Falls:
    Income per household breakdown is as follows:
    Earning under $10,000 annually: 1,550
    Earning $10,000.00 to $14,999 annually: 1,457
    Earning $15,000 to $24,999 annually: 2,498
    Earning $25,000 to $34,999 annually: 2,789
    Earning $35,000 to $49,999 annually: 4,154
    Earning $50,000 to $74,999 annually: 5,081
    Earning $75,000 to $99,999 annually: 2,185
    Earning $100,000 to $149,999 annually: 1,235
    Earning $150,000 to $199,999 annually: 219
    Earning $200,000 or more annually: 221
    $45,376.00 is the Median Annual Income per family in Cuyahoga Falls.

    Employment Data:
    26,182 are employed in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io.
    821 are unemployed in Cuyahoga Falls.
    Of those that currently employed in Cuyahoga Falls:
    13,567 Males are currently employed in Cuyahoga Falls.
    12,615 Females are currently employed in Cuyahoga Falls, OH.

Tapering off drug or alcohol use can help somewhat to minimize withdrawal symptoms, but for a lot of people, especially those that use highly addictive drugs for a long period of time, it simply may not be achievable to do that. The drug addiction or alcoholism may have progressed too far and the impulse to use a drug or alcohol has become too powerful. In such cases, an alcohol or drug detoxification center is the safest route to getting through the withdrawal process. Most drug treatment and alcohol rehab centers offer you a medical detox program to minimize withdrawal symptoms that are brought on by the abrupt discontinuation of drug or alcohol use so that the often unpleasant withdrawal process can be made more pleasant for the patient. Discontinuing the use of addictive drugs and alcohol utilizing the cold turkey method is not recommended mainly because it can occasionally cause life-threatening withdrawal symptoms, such as seizures and convulsions.

Some of the symptoms of drug addiction or alcoholism consist of poor school or employment attendance and performance, unkempt physical appearance, changes in eating habits, unusual sleeping habits, shying away from close friends, missing work or school, money issues, anger and hostility toward family, withdrawal symptoms when the drug or alcohol is not obtainable, cravings and the need to acquire the drug or alcohol at any cost including but not limited to lying and stealing to get it. If any of these addiction symptoms are present in yourself or a loved one, it is quite probable that you have an addiction issue and would benefit tremendously from the professional services of a drug and alcohol treatment program to recover from it.
